Transaction d73c29fe023ef2cbb70f2121d21d5a887540098c7a7ed31e48f30a49024beef0

1 Input
1 Outputs
  • d73c29fe023ef2cbb70f2121d21d5a887540098c7a7ed31e48f30a49024beef0:0
  • value  649107
    address  3CXapGfkWhgPtozaAxbney9HuAJZwrKmZu